Requirements
  • BS degree in a technology-related field or equivalent experience.
  • 9+ years of experience in a product management or equivalent role.
  • MS or higher degree in a technology-related field (preferred).
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ills with an ability to synthesize and simplify complex technical subjects for technical, non-technical, partner and executive audiences alike (preferred).
  • Exceptional ability to lead cross-functional teams. Experience working with a set of highly skilled engineers, data scientists, and designers (preferred).
  • Able to thrive in a fast paced environment. Strong analytical skills and ability to execute complex product launches (preferred).
  • Passionate for building data driven products and experience in leveraging ML to increase impact of B2C or B2B products (preferred).
  • Experience building data platform or data-heavy machine learning products at scale (preferred).
  • Experience with B2B advertising, mobile, social or video problem spaces (preferred).
Responsibilities
  • Work with Product, Engineering, Business Development, AI and Marketing to create and articulate a compelling vision, strategy, and roadmap for your assigned product areas. Get alignment from stakeholder teams and executives to translate strategy into actionable product milestones that deliver incremental value to our customers.
  • Synthesize market needs from interactions with customers, partners, sales and marketing teams into product requirements and roadmap.
  • Define product metrics, objectives, and key results to help guide, prioritize, and measure the success of the strategy, product initiatives, and releases for the LMS business.
  • Work cross-functionally with engineering, data sciences, marketing, legal, and business development teams to build, release, promote, and successfully grow features from launch to maturity.
  • Make recommendations about whether to build, buy, or partner for key capabilities required to deliver products to the market.

LinkedIn is a professional networking platform that connects job seekers with employment opportunities and businesses with talent. It serves a wide range of users, including individual professionals, recruiters, and companies from various industries. The platform allows users to network, search for jobs, and find talent efficiently. LinkedIn operates on a subscription-based model, offering premium memberships that provide enhanced features like advanced search options and learning resources. It also generates revenue through advertising and recruitment services, enabling companies to post job listings and reach potential candidates. What sets LinkedIn apart from its competitors is its extensive database and advanced algorithms that help match job seekers with relevant opportunities, making the hiring process smoother for employers. The goal of LinkedIn is to facilitate professional connections and improve the job search and hiring experience for everyone involved.
